Suppose we built a robot(机器人)to explore the planet Mars. We provide the robot with seeing detectors to keep it away from【B1】______. It is powered entirely by the sun. Should we program the robot to be【B2】______active at all times? No. The robot would be using up【B3】______at a time when it was not【B4】______any. So we would probably program it to【B5】______its activity at night and to wake up at dawn the next morning.
According to the evolutionary(进化的)theory of sleep, evolution equipped us with a regular【B6】______of sleeping and waking for the same reason. The theory does not deny(否认)that sleep【B7】______some important restorative functions. It merely says that evolution has programmed us to perform those functions at a time when activity would be【B8】______and possibly dangerous. However, sleep protects us only from the sort of trouble we might walk into;【B9】______So we sleep well when we are in familiar, safe place, but we sleep lightly, if at all, when we fear that bears will nose into the tent.
The evolutionary theory accounts well for differences in sleep among creatures.【B10】______Surely cats do not need five times as much repair and restoration as horses do. But cats can afford to have long periods of inactivity because they spend little time eating and are unlikely to be attacked while they sleep. Horses must spend almost all their waking hours eating, because what they eat is very low in energy value.【B11】______.
